Bond Yield

Bond yield is a measure of the return on an investment in a bond. It is calculated by dividing the annual interest payment by the current market price of the bond. Bond yields are used to compare the relative value of different bonds and to determine the attractiveness of a particular bond. Bond yields are also used to measure the risk associated with a particular bond. The higher the yield, the greater the risk.

History of Bond Yields

The concept of bond yields has been around since the 16th century, when the Dutch East India Company issued bonds to finance its voyages to the East Indies. Bond yields were used to determine the return on these investments. Since then, bond yields have been used to measure the return on investments in bonds issued by governments, corporations, and other entities.
